Fine-Tuning vs. Prompt Engineering: The Ultimate Showdown for the Future of AI Development

In the race to harness the full power of large language models (LLMs), developers are caught between two transformative strategies: fine-tuning and prompt engineering. Both approaches are revolutionizing how we interact with AI, yet they represent two very different paths toward optimizing model performance.

Fine-tuning involves training AI on specialized data to enhance its domain-specific capabilities. In contrast, prompt engineering leverages the power of precise inputs to guide pre-trained models in delivering desired outputs. The big question remains: which of these will shape the future of AI development?

What is Fine-Tuning?

Fine-tuning is the process of refining a pre-trained model by training it on a curated dataset. This approach allows developers to customize the model’s behavior for specific tasks, ensuring high accuracy and domain specificity.

How It Works

Fine-tuning requires access to the model’s training environment and substantial compute resources. By exposing the model to task-specific data, developers can create highly specialized AI systems tailored to industries like healthcare, finance, or legal services.

Use Cases
  • Training an AI model to analyze legal documents with exceptional precision.
  • Building a chatbot that understands medical terminology for patient support.
Pros and Cons

Pros:

  • Offers unparalleled accuracy and customization for niche applications.
  • Enables businesses to differentiate their AI products in competitive markets.

Cons:

  • Time-intensive and computationally expensive.
  • Requires technical expertise and large datasets.

What is Prompt Engineering?

Prompt engineering, on the other hand, involves crafting precise input prompts to guide the outputs of pre-trained models. Unlike fine-tuning, it doesn’t require additional training but instead relies on leveraging the inherent capabilities of the model.

How It Works

By providing detailed instructions, examples, or constraints, developers can achieve a wide variety of outcomes. This approach requires an understanding of the model’s behavior and strengths but eliminates the need for complex infrastructure.

Use Cases
  • Rapidly prototyping content creation tools, such as generating marketing copy or blog ideas.
  • Building versatile customer support bots that handle general queries.
Pros and Cons

Pros:

  • Cost-effective and quick to implement.
  • Requires minimal technical expertise, making it accessible to a broader audience.

Cons:

  • Limited control over the model’s behavior for highly specialized tasks.
  • Results can be inconsistent, requiring manual iterations for fine-tuning prompts.

The Current Landscape

The AI industry is witnessing a tug-of-war between these two approaches. Low-code/no-code platforms like OpenAI’s ChatGPT and Jasper emphasize the ease of prompt engineering, making AI accessible to startups and individuals. Meanwhile, enterprise-level companies with larger budgets and infrastructure are leveraging fine-tuning to gain a competitive edge with highly specialized solutions.

Technological advancements are also bridging the gap. APIs now allow for simplified fine-tuning, making it less resource-intensive, while prompt engineering is evolving with the rise of specialized tools for designing prompts.

Comparison: Fine-Tuning vs. Prompt Engineering

When comparing fine-tuning and prompt engineering, several factors stand out:

AspectFine-TuningPrompt Engineering
CostExpensive, requiring large datasetsResource-light and budget-friendly
ScalabilityIdeal for enterprise-level solutionsPerfect for startups and individuals
FlexibilityTask-specific, limits general useMulti-purpose with adaptable prompts
AccessibilityRequires technical expertiseEasy to use with minimal training

Each approach serves distinct needs. Fine-tuning is best for organizations requiring precise, high-performing AI for specific industries, while prompt engineering democratizes access to AI tools for creative and general-purpose applications.

The Future Outlook

The future of AI development likely lies in a hybrid approach, blending the strengths of fine-tuning and prompt engineering. As tools for fine-tuning become more accessible, even startups may begin adopting it for niche applications. At the same time, the role of prompt engineers—specialists who craft advanced prompts—will likely grow in demand.

Emerging solutions could integrate these methods, enabling developers to fine-tune base models while relying on advanced prompts to adapt to new tasks on the fly. This hybrid strategy promises both efficiency and scalability, unlocking the full potential of LLMs.

Conclusion

Fine-tuning and prompt engineering are not mutually exclusive but rather complementary strategies for maximizing the power of AI. Fine-tuning excels in delivering precision and specialization, while prompt engineering offers speed, flexibility, and accessibility.

Ultimately, the choice between these two approaches depends on the goals, resources, and expertise of the developer. For startups, prompt engineering might be the way forward, while enterprises could gain a competitive edge with fine-tuned models.

As AI continues to evolve, embracing both strategies—and experimenting with their interplay—will be key to staying ahead in the rapidly changing AI landscape.

Leave a Reply

Your email address will not be published. Required fields are marked *